On Sunday our mountain flower took us around her home areas. Finally to Šebrelje, first time. What a beautiful plateau, as Otiv presented it with his wonderful photos and post from 2017! We expected something shorter, but mistake, the hike was quite extensive. From Šebrelje we went towards Jagršče, but not on the usual path, partly towards the waterfall, across water, past a lonely farm. I think even locals probably don't know these paths...we have such a guide! We reached the ruins of a church over 500 years old in Jagršče, crazy views. We viewed the church of St. Ursula and continued towards Krnice. We saw three homesteads, including our hostess's. But continued towards Idrijske Krnice, Rupi. We saw where the school used to be, what path the schoolkids walked daily! And the new church, and an eco-farm where we bought some local goodies. The girls praised the homemade cheese a lot, the salami is surely good too, I gave it all away. Locals hardworking, industrious, no complaining, work and results visible everywhere. Village youth greets, joy to meet them...Ahead was another peak, Vrhovec or Lokvarski vrh, exceptionally scenic. We saw from Matajur, Krn, Kanjavec, tip of Triglav. And of course Rodica, Črna prst, Kojca. Main Porezen and Blegoš, also Ratitovec, Košuta and towards Velika planina. Already before also Snežnik...Still visit to a relative who served us homemade goodies, from Šebrelj chestnut, to homemade potica and roll...really super. Just a quick hop to the church of St. Ivan, views and goodbye. Divje babe next time...not everything, 21 km and 1100m elevation is plenty with all the beauties of this day.
